credits

released May 1, 2020

Produced by Reno Bo
Recorded at Electric Western Studios, Nashville TN
Engineered by Doc Marshall
Additional engineering by Jon Estes
Mixed by: Doc Marshall

All songs by Reno Bo / Martin Road Music (SESAC)

Reno Bo: All vocals, sounds and instruments except . . .
Doc Marshall: Drums
Ruby Amanfu: Background vocals on "Take Cover"
Sadler Vaden: 12 string electric guitar & guitar solos in the left speaker on "Even A Stone"
Jeremy Fetzer: Fuzz guitar and nylon string guitar solo on "Old Glories"
Jon Estes: Additional Organ on "Old Glories"
Liz Estes: Strings on "Old Glories"

String Arrangement on "Old Glories": Jon Estes & Reno Bo
